The part number sub-command returns the hexadecimal value with a leading 0x.
That's to make sure that: - users have clear and unequivocal feedback that '10' returned by the command is really HEX 10, not DEC 10. - other U-Boot commands which need to take '0x10' as input will interpret it correctly, regardless of the way these other commands implement ascii-to-integer conversion.
This is inconsistent with other values in the command
It could be, but it is then better to fix the inconsistency in those commands/sub-commands which add the ambiguity.
and U-Boot uses hexadecimal values generally.
The key word is "generally", but not always. Some U-Boot commands will process '10' as HEX 10 and some will process 10 as DEC 10. So, in order to avoid these games, I vote for leaving the 0x in place.
